Abstract

A method for cement evaluation through dual-string pipes comprising the steps of: i) acquiring waveforms data using a cement bond logging tool; ii) processing the acquired waveforms data to eliminate one or more potential DC offsets; iii) selecting a first receiver to further process the processed acquired waveforms data in a common-receiver domain; iv) performing in-situ calibration using the processed acquired waveforms data from the common-receiver domain to identify free-pipe and wall-bonded waveforms; v) calculating normalized amplitudes from monopole waveforms and azimuthal waveforms obtained from the free-pipe and wall-bonded waveforms to determine bond index and generate cement map; and vi) calculating statistical averages and variances using the calculated normalized amplitude to generate a final presentation.
